Most people sitting in a loan companies office isn’t thinking about working there - but there are some people, perhaps you yourself, who are interested in the chance of working at a loan office, and helping people achieve their dream of owning a home.
You will discover a large number of home loan opportunities. For instance, you might think about becoming a loan officer, working in the front office, helping with marketing or advertising, and so on.
What Are Skills That I Will Need To Get Home Loan Jobs?
There are some skills that you are going to need to get your foot in the door of these loan agencies. They will train you if you are promising and work hard for them. You also should have the basic skills to start out with.
Be Good With Numbers
Are you good with numbers? Can you calculate basic sums in your head, or are you a wiz with a calculator? Was math an easy subject in school for you, and did you breeze through it while others got hung up?
If you were good, then you probably want to look into home loan jobs. You will be working with numbers all day and should enjoy it so that you can get though the work day. If you are not good at your math, then you should probably look for a job somewhere else.
People Person
Because you would deal with multiple people with multiple personalities throughout the day, it helps to be good with people. After all, you will have some people feeling frustrated, some angry, and by being able to communicate, you can help these individuals reach their ultimate goal of buying a home, perhaps saving them money along the way.
This is an important skill because you are the one that they will be dealing with and no one wants to work with a cranky person. You won’t make any money and you will not be very happy with life. If you love people, then you will be happy helping others then home loan jobs are a great step in your career.
Are you willing to go the extra mile?
You may have a time when you will have a family that deserves a loan and are willing to do anything to pay on that loan, but the paperwork is just saying no.
Although you may still not be able to approve a loan at that time, by working hard and being dedicated, you might be able to find a way to help them succeed. If not, then they will come back to you when they are in a better buying position. This type of job often requires you going beyond the norm.
